How to Build a Circuit Board

By Matthew Lynch
October 9, 2023
0
Spread the love

Introduction

Circuit boards, also known as printed circuit boards (PCBs), are essential components of modern electronic devices. They serve as the foundation for connecting and supporting various electronic components such as resistors, capacitors, and integrated circuits. Building a circuit board can be an exciting and rewarding experience, whether you’re an electronics hobbyist or professional. This article will guide you through the process of building a circuit board, from designing your schematic to assembling the components.

Step 1: Design Your Circuit Schematic

Before you can build a circuit board, you need to design the schematic for your specific project. This involves determining which electronic components are needed and how they should be connected. You can use software like EasyEDA, KiCad, or Altium Designer to create the schematic diagram.

Step 2: Create the PCB Layout

Once your schematic is in place, it’s time to create the PCB layout. Using the same software you used for designing your schematic, design the layout of your actual circuit board by arranging components and routing their connections using copper traces. Pay close attention to component placement, trace widths, and ground planes for optimal performance.

Step 3: Generate Gerber Files

When you’re satisfied with your PCB layout, generate Gerber files. These files serve as the blueprint for manufacturing your circuit board. They contain information on board layers, copper traces, component placement, and drill holes.

Step 4: Choose a Manufacturer

Send your Gerber files to a PCB manufacturer who will produce your custom-designed circuit board. You can select from various manufacturers based on factors such as location, budget, lead time, and quality reviews.

Step 5: Order Components

While waiting for your PCBs to be produced and delivered, make a list of all the electronic components required for your project. Order these parts from suppliers or online marketplaces such as Mouser, Digi-Key, or AliExpress.

Step 6: Assemble the Circuit Board

When your PCBs and electronic components arrive, it’s time for assembly. Follow these steps for successful assembling:

  1. Organize your workspace with necessary tools such as a soldering iron, solder, flux, tweezers, and a magnifying glass.
  2. Begin by placing surface-mount components on the board using tweezers. Apply a small amount of solder paste or flux to the pads to help the solder adhere properly.
  3. Carefully solder each component to the board using your soldering iron. Be cautious not to apply too much heat as this can damage sensitive components.
  4. Once all surface-mount components are in place, move on to through-hole components. Insert component leads into their respective holes and then solder them into place on the opposite side of the board.
  5. Inspect your assembled board for any potential issues, such as faulty solder joints or misplaced components.

Step 7: Test and Debug

Finally, test your circuit board to ensure proper functionality. Use a multimeter to check for correct voltages and continuity across various points on the board. If you encounter any issues, inspect your PCB for errors in assembly and correct them accordingly.

Conclusion

Building a circuit board can be an enjoyable learning experience for electronics enthusiasts of all skill levels. Following these seven steps will help ensure a successful project from design to completion. With practice and patience, you’ll be well-equipped to create custom-designed circuit boards for personal or professional use.
